.elementor-6670 .elementor-element.elementor-element-54e156c{--display:flex;--gap:20px 20px;--row-gap:20px;--column-gap:20px;--overlay-opacity:0.5;--margin-top:0px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:015px;--padding-right:15px;}.elementor-6670 .elementor-element.elementor-element-54e156c:not(.elementor-motion-effects-element-type-background), .elementor-6670 .elementor-element.elementor-element-54e156c >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:transparent;background-image:linear-gradient(90deg, var( --e-global-color-bb82470 ) 0%, var( --e-global-color-5464bf8 ) 100%);}.elementor-6670 .elementor-element.elementor-element-54e156c::before, .elementor-6670 .elementor-element.elementor-element-54e156c > .elementor-background-video-container::before, .elementor-6670 .elementor-element.elementor-element-54e156c > .e-con-inner > .elementor-background-video-container::before, .elementor-6670 .elementor-element.elementor-element-54e156c > .elementor-background-slideshow::before, .elementor-6670 .elementor-element.elementor-element-54e156c > .e-con-inner > .elementor-background-slideshow::before, .elementor-6670 .elementor-element.elementor-element-54e156c > .elementor-motion-effects-container > .elementor-motion-effects-layer::before{--background-overlay:'';}.elementor-6670 .elementor-element.elementor-element-54e156c.e-con{--flex-grow:0;--flex-shrink:0;}.elementor-6670 .elementor-element.elementor-element-5d1118a{--spacer-size:1px;}.elementor-6670 .elementor-element.elementor-element-5d1118a > .elementor-widget-container{margin:0px 0px 0px 0px;padding:0px 0px 0px 0px;background-color:var( --e-global-color-astglobalcolor5 );}.elementor-6670 .elementor-element.elementor-element-15af043{text-align:center;}.elementor-6670 .elementor-element.elementor-element-3e830cd > .elementor-widget-container{margin:-80px 0px 0px 0px;}.elementor-6670 .elementor-element.elementor-element-678c69b{text-align:center;}.elementor-6670 .elementor-element.elementor-element-678c69b > .elementor-widget-container{margin:-45px 0px 0px 0px;}.elementor-6670 .elementor-element.elementor-element-8abfaa8 > .elementor-widget-container{margin:-50px 0px 0px 0px;}.elementor-6670 .elementor-element.elementor-element-dfb056b .gallery-item{padding:0 0px 0px 0;}.elementor-6670 .elementor-element.elementor-element-dfb056b .gallery{margin:0 -0px -0px 0;}.elementor-6670 .elementor-element.elementor-element-dfb056b .gallery-item .gallery-caption{text-align:center;}.elementor-6670 .elementor-element.elementor-element-dfb056b{z-index:10;}.elementor-6670 .elementor-element.elementor-element-84d9fdc .gallery-item{padding:0 0px 0px 0;}.elementor-6670 .elementor-element.elementor-element-84d9fdc .gallery{margin:0 -0px -0px 0;}.elementor-6670 .elementor-element.elementor-element-84d9fdc .gallery-item .gallery-caption{text-align:center;}.elementor-6670 .elementor-element.elementor-element-84d9fdc{z-index:10;}.elementor-6670 .elementor-element.elementor-element-50cf949 .gallery-item{padding:0 0px 0px 0;}.elementor-6670 .elementor-element.elementor-element-50cf949 .gallery{margin:0 -0px -0px 0;}.elementor-6670 .elementor-element.elementor-element-50cf949 .gallery-item .gallery-caption{text-align:center;}.elementor-6670 .elementor-element.elementor-element-50cf949{z-index:10;}.elementor-6670 .elementor-element.elementor-element-b87925b{--display:flex;--min-height:40px;--margin-top:-40px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--z-index:1;}.elementor-6670 .elementor-element.elementor-element-b87925b:not(.elementor-motion-effects-element-type-background), .elementor-6670 .elementor-element.elementor-element-b87925b >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:var( --e-global-color-astglobalcolor5 );}.elementor-6670 .elementor-element.elementor-element-e541a83{--display:flex;}.elementor-6670 .elementor-element.elementor-element-1d29c9d{--spacer-size:25px;}@media(min-width:768px){.elementor-6670 .elementor-element.elementor-element-54e156c{--width:100%;}}@media(max-width:1024px) and (min-width:768px){.elementor-6670 .elementor-element.elementor-element-54e156c{--width:100%;}}@media(max-width:1024px){.elementor-6670 .elementor-element.elementor-element-3e830cd > .elementor-widget-container{margin:-60px 0px 0px 0px;padding:0px 0px 0px 0px;}.elementor-6670 .elementor-element.elementor-element-678c69b > .elementor-widget-container{margin:-40px 0px 0px 0px;}.elementor-6670 .elementor-element.elementor-element-8abfaa8 > .elementor-widget-container{margin:-45px 0px 0px 0px;}}@media(max-width:767px){.elementor-6670 .elementor-element.elementor-element-3e830cd > .elementor-widget-container{margin:-50px 0px 0px 0px;}.elementor-6670 .elementor-element.elementor-element-678c69b > .elementor-widget-container{margin:-50px 0px 0px 0px;}.elementor-6670 .elementor-element.elementor-element-8abfaa8 > .elementor-widget-container{margin:-40px 0px 0px 0px;}}/* Start custom CSS for text-editor, class: .elementor-element-15af043 */#sinaglarawan-header {
    color: #E7BB62;
text-align: center;
font-family: Cambay;
font-size: 90px;
font-style: normal;
font-weight: 700;
line-height: normal;
letter-spacing: -7.2px;
text-transform: uppercase;
}

@media (max-width: 1024px) {
    #sinaglarawan-header {
    color: #E7BB62;
    text-align: center;
    leading-trim: both;
    text-edge: cap;
    font-family: Cambay;
    font-size: 73px;
    font-style: normal;
    font-weight: 700;
    line-height: normal;
    letter-spacing: -5.84px;
    text-transform: uppercase;
    }
}
@media (max-width: 640px) {
    #sinaglarawan-header {
        color: #E7BB62;
        text-align: center;
        leading-trim: both;
        text-edge: cap;
        font-family: Cambay;
        font-size: 60px;
        font-style: normal;
        font-weight: 700;
        line-height: normal;
        letter-spacing: -4.8px;
        text-transform: uppercase;
    }
}

@media (max-width: 481px) {
    #sinaglarawan-header {
        font-size: 36px;
        letter-spacing: -3px;
    }
}/* End custom CSS */
/* Start custom CSS for text-editor, class: .elementor-element-3e830cd */#pc-header{
    color: #FFF;
text-align: center;
font-family: Roboto;
font-size: 52px;
font-style: normal;
font-weight: 300;
line-height: normal;
letter-spacing: 0.52px;
text-transform: uppercase;

}

@media (max-width: 1024px) {
    #pc-header{
        color: #FFF;
        text-align: center;
        leading-trim: both;
        text-edge: cap;
        font-family: Roboto;
        font-size: 35px;
        font-style: normal;
        font-weight: 300;
        line-height: normal;
        letter-spacing: 0.35px;
        text-transform: uppercase;
    }
}

@media (max-width: 767px) {
    #pc-header{
        margin-top: -15px;
    }
}


@media (max-width: 640px) {
    #pc-header{
        color: #FFF;
        text-align: center;
        leading-trim: both;
        text-edge: cap;
        font-family: Roboto;
        font-size: 22px;
        font-style: normal;
        font-weight: 300;
        line-height: normal;
        letter-spacing: 0.22px;
        text-transform: uppercase;
        margin-top: -5px;
    }
}

@media (max-width: 481px) {
    #pc-header{
        font-size: 14px;
        margin-top: 10px;
    }
}/* End custom CSS */
/* Start custom CSS for text-editor, class: .elementor-element-678c69b */#isi-header {
    color: #E7BB62;
text-align: center;
leading-trim: both;
text-edge: cap;
font-family: Cambay;
font-size: 73px;
font-style: normal;
font-weight: 700;
line-height: 150%;
}

#sa-text {
    color: #E7BB62;
    leading-trim: both;
    text-edge: cap;
    font-family: Cambay;
    font-size: 73px;
    font-style: normal;
    font-weight: 400;
    line-height: 150%;
}

@media (max-width: 1024px) {
    #isi-header {
        color: #E7BB62;
        text-align: center;
        leading-trim: both;
        text-edge: cap;
        font-family: Cambay;
        font-size: 56px;
        font-style: normal;
        font-weight: 700;
        line-height: 150%;
    }

    #sa-text {
        color: #E7BB62;
        leading-trim: both;
        text-edge: cap;
        font-family: Cambay;
        font-size: 56px;
        font-style: normal;
        font-weight: 400;
        line-height: 150%;
    }
}
@media (max-width: 767px) {
    #isi-header {
        margin-top: 15px;
    }
}

@media (max-width: 640px) {
    #isi-header {
        font-size: 43px;
        margin-top: 5px;
    }

    #sa-text {
        color: #E7BB62;
        leading-trim: both;
        text-edge: cap;
        font-family: Cambay;
        font-size: 43px;
        font-style: normal;
        font-weight: 400;
        line-height: 150%;
    }
}

@media (max-width: 481px) {
    #isi-header {
        font-size: 28px;
        margin-top: -5px;
    }

    #sa-text {
        font-size: 28px;
    }
}/* End custom CSS */
/* Start custom CSS for text-editor, class: .elementor-element-8abfaa8 */#se-header {
    color: #FFF;
    text-align: center;
    leading-trim: both;
    text-edge: cap;
    font-family: Roboto;
    font-size: 36px;
    font-style: normal;
    font-weight: 300;
    line-height: 150%;
}

@media (max-width: 1024px) {
    #se-header {
    color: #FFF;
    text-align: center;
    leading-trim: both;
    text-edge: cap;
    font-family: Roboto;
    font-size: 19px;
    font-style: normal;
    font-weight: 300;
    line-height: 150%; 
    }
}

@media (max-width: 640px) {
    #se-header {
    color: #FFF;
    text-align: center;
    leading-trim: both;
    text-edge: cap;
    font-family: Roboto;
    font-size: 18px;
    font-style: normal;
    font-weight: 300;
    line-height: 150%;
    }
}

@media (max-width: 481px) {
    #se-header {
    font-size: 12px;

    }
}/* End custom CSS */
/* Start custom CSS for image-gallery, class: .elementor-element-dfb056b */.elementor-6670 .elementor-element.elementor-element-dfb056b .gallery-item {
  aspect-ratio: 1 / 1;
  overflow: hidden;
}

.elementor-6670 .elementor-element.elementor-element-dfb056b .gallery-icon,
.elementor-6670 .elementor-element.elementor-element-dfb056b .gallery-icon a {
  width: 100%;
  height: 100%;
  margin: 0; 
}

.elementor-6670 .elementor-element.elementor-element-dfb056b .gallery-icon img {
  width: 100%;
  height: 100%;
  object-fit: cover;
}/* End custom CSS */
/* Start custom CSS for image-gallery, class: .elementor-element-84d9fdc */.elementor-6670 .elementor-element.elementor-element-84d9fdc .gallery-item {
  aspect-ratio: 1 / 1;
  overflow: hidden;
}

.elementor-6670 .elementor-element.elementor-element-84d9fdc .gallery-icon,
.elementor-6670 .elementor-element.elementor-element-84d9fdc .gallery-icon a {
  width: 100%;
  height: 100%;
  margin: 0; 
}

.elementor-6670 .elementor-element.elementor-element-84d9fdc .gallery-icon img {
  width: 100%;
  height: 100%;
  object-fit: cover;
}/* End custom CSS */
/* Start custom CSS for image-gallery, class: .elementor-element-50cf949 */.elementor-6670 .elementor-element.elementor-element-50cf949 .gallery-item {
  aspect-ratio: 1 / 1;
  overflow: hidden;
}

.elementor-6670 .elementor-element.elementor-element-50cf949 .gallery-icon,
.elementor-6670 .elementor-element.elementor-element-50cf949 .gallery-icon a {
  width: 100%;
  height: 100%;
  margin: 0; 
}

.elementor-6670 .elementor-element.elementor-element-50cf949 .gallery-icon img {
  width: 100%;
  height: 100%;
  object-fit: cover;
}

@media (max-width: 640px) {
  .elementor-6670 .elementor-element.elementor-element-50cf949 .gallery-item {
    width: 50% !important;
  }
}/* End custom CSS */